Recent Performance Trends


Analyzing past games reveals that the White Sox have been struggling with both their offense and defense. In their last game against the Rockies, they managed only 5 hits and scored 3 runs, while conceding 14 runs on 15 hits. This pattern of limited offensive output coupled with defensive lapses was also evident in their encounter with the Rangers and Royals, where they scored 3 runs in each game but allowed a significantly higher number of runs.


A concerning trend is the bullpen's ERA, which has been alarmingly high across these matches. Additionally, hitting statistics such as batting average (AVG), on-base plus slugging (OPS), and runs batted in (RBI) have been below expectations. These figures suggest that both pitching strategies and batting lineups may need adjustments to enhance performance.
